Getting your home ready for the winter takes some time, with several small things that can add up quickly. Putting these tasks on your calendar in advance can help you get them done in order, letting you enjoy autumn without paying for it with an emergency chore weekend when winter weather hits. Here are some things to consider:
– Cleaning chimneys for winter fireplace moments
– Storing patio furniture once cold weather sets in
– Draining garden hoses before the first freeze
– Winterizing windows or your swamp cooler
– Clearing the gutter of leaves/debris (once the trees have released them)
